An application window opens 60 days prior to the certification’s expiration date. CPhTs who do not recertify by the … See more Recertification Requirements 1. Complete a minimum of 20 hours of CE during your 2-year recertification period, including: 1.1. 1 hour in the subject of pharmacy law; and 1.2. 1 hour in the subject of patient safety 2. WebJan 28, 2024 · The PTCB’s certification exam is administered via computer at a Pearson VUE testing center and consists of 90 multiple-choice questions. It takes approximately two hours to complete. The PTCB’s CPhT exam covers the following topics: 4. Medications – 40% of the exam. Federal requirements – 12.5% of the exam. how to view image alt text
